WebApr 11, 2024 · This is not a direct answer to your question, but I've had good success storing the image's filepath (example: C:\images\image1.png) as a string value in the database instead of the raw image. One advantage to this is that it keeps the database size smaller. Hello everyone, I have done some research and it seems that it’s not recommended to store large images inside a database. Many have recommended online … WebMany have recommended online to store images in a separate folder and store it as a relative path in a database. At the other hand, I’ve seen people say that small images are fine. My images are under 20 MB max so I’ve been wondering on what I should do. Also, how should I go about on storing it?
